You should be able to get magic shots without a long line, but you need to know where those photographers are. It's pretty easy to find photographers in front of the castle, but that will only get you two of the magic shots. I assume there is a list on Page 1 telling you where to find the rest.

As for character lines, some seem to have very long lines all of the time (Jack & Sally, Moana). Some have fairly long lines most of the time (Seven Dwarfs, Pooh & Friends) but people have reported short lines at times -- I think it's luck. I haven't seen enough reports to say that if you go at a particular time the line will be short.

I thought going during the first parade would be a good idea but it wasn't (Elvis Stitch). I thought getting in a line before the party started would be a good idea but it wasn't (Gaston & Belle didn't start until official party opening time, and Gaston chats a lot with each guest).

Some characters do not have photographers with them so no Photopass photos (Cruella, and also Cinderella's stepsisters, I believe).

Cinderella and Elena continue to meet in their regular spot after the park closes to day guests at 6:00. I stopped by between 6:30 and 7:00 and there was no line.

The Bypass should be open from 4:00 pm to 6:00 pm. Some people have reported it opening a little earlier and others have reported it staying open a little later.

I don't know what happens if you are already in the park at 4:00 pm (having entered with an Annual Pass or by using a day on a regular ticket) and you want to go through the Bypass. I don't know if you can go through the Bypass if you are already in the park, or if you have to exit the park and go back in through the tap posts (touch posts? whatever those things are called at the entrance) dedicated to people entering with party tickets.
